DESCRIPTION:
Internally the property briefly comprises an entrance hall, bay fronted lounge/diner with door to the stunning refitted kitchen comprising a range of wall and base units, inset sink unit, built in appliances and underfloor heating and spot lights to ceiling.
To the first floor there is a landing, two double bedrooms and a stunning refitted fully tiled four piece bathroom suite comprising a bath, walk in shower, vanity wash hand basin, WC, spot lights to ceiling and underfloor heating.
Externally there is a small front garden and a large rear garden mainly laid to lawn with pathway.
Other benefits include fully boarded loft. Heating is efficient and economical via gas to radiators whilst the windows are double glazed.
Located along a prestigious Road in the sought after Challney area of North Luton. Situated just over a mile away from Leagrave mainline station and under half a mile from the M1 Junction 11 making it an ideal location for commuters. There are an array of shops, bus routes, supermarkets all nearby plus the Luton and Dunstable Hospital is within a five minute walk. The area has proved incredibly popular with families where children will often attend Downside or Beechwood Primary and Challney high as their schools.
